Grade control involves the process of sampling and analyzing ore to determine its composition and value before it is extracted. This process helps in identifying the boundaries between ore and waste, allowing for more efficient and targeted extraction. By accurately determining the grade of ore, mining companies can optimize production, reduce waste, and increase profitability.
1. Improved Ore Quality
Accurate grade control ensures that only high-quality ore is extracted, while waste material is left behind. This selective mining approach enhances the overall quality of the extracted ore, leading to better processing outcomes and higher market value.
2. Cost Reduction
By precisely identifying and separating ore from waste, grade control minimizes the amount of waste material processed. This reduction in waste lowers processing costs, reduces energy consumption, and decreases the wear and tear on equipment, ultimately saving money and resources.
3. Enhanced Operational Efficiency
Grade control streamlines the mining process by providing clear and accurate data on ore boundaries. This information enables mining operations to be more efficient, reducing the time and effort spent on extracting and processing low-grade material. As a result, productivity increases and operational efficiency is significantly improved.
4. Environmental Sustainability
Minimizing the extraction and processing of waste material through effective grade control reduces the environmental impact of mining operations. This responsible approach to mining conserves natural resources, decreases the footprint of mining activities, and promotes sustainable practices in the industry.
5. Increased Revenue
By focusing on high-grade ore and reducing waste, mining companies can increase their revenue. Higher quality ore commands better prices in the market, and the cost savings from efficient operations contribute to improved profitability.
1. Sampling and Assaying
Sampling involves collecting representative ore samples from different locations within the mining site. These samples are then analyzed (assayed) in a laboratory to determine their composition and grade. This data provides valuable insights into the distribution of ore and waste, guiding the extraction process.
2. Geological Mapping
Geological mapping involves creating detailed maps of the ore body based on sampling and assay data. These maps highlight the boundaries between ore and waste, helping miners target high-grade zones and avoid low-grade material. Accurate geological mapping is essential for effective grade control.
3. Blast Hole Sampling
In open-pit mining, blast hole sampling is commonly used for grade control. Drill holes are created for blasting, and samples are taken from these holes to assess the grade of the ore. This information is used to plan the blasting process and ensure that only high-quality ore is extracted.
4. In-Situ Analysis
Advancements in technology have enabled in-situ analysis, where the grade of the ore is determined directly at the mining site using portable analyzers. This real-time data allows for immediate decision-making and adjustments to the extraction process, improving the accuracy and efficiency of grade control.
